    Terrorism and Fundamentalism

    This week, Radio Lab deconstructs two overused words: terrorism and fundamentalism.

What do these words mean, and who gets to decide? Three ex-fundamentalists - Muslim, Christian and Jewish - speak about their faith from their own perspective. After that, two BBC documentaries examine the consequences of the Bushian world-view. Then, a question: Is America, 2002 - like Rome, 50 BC - an empire? Tune in. You're either with us or against us.
